CAM IN THE MAIL AND GETTING READY TO PUT IT IN. ONE OF THE MAIN QUESTION'S I HAVE IS WHAT TO TORQUE THE ROCKER ARMS TOO AND SHOULD THERE BE ANY VALVE LASH???? CANT THINK OF THE WORDS??? IF ANY IS SUPPOSED TO BE. I DONT THINK SO
WITH IT BEING HYDRAULIC ROLLERS BUT JUST CURIOUS AND WANT TO BE SAFE THAN SORRY?!?!?!

Originally Posted by Blk97WS6
nope, nothing is required. just torque them down to 22 ft lbs, turn the crank over by hand 3-4 times, and re-torque.
